This Gemfile works on my debian machine, which means we can exclude a whole
bunch of potential problems. As next step, try removing your `Gemfile.lock`
and the `/home/peter/.pdk/cache/ruby/` directory.

I hope that helps.

Cheers, David

unrelated PS: the changes you made to require hiera 3.5.0 in the Gemfile do
not work. It still pulls in version 3.4.5.13. I've created
https://github.com/puppetlabs/pdk-templates/issues/182 to ask for allowing
this to be overridden through the regular channels. At the same time, I'd
also caution against modifying these bits too radically, as the PDK chooses
the versions that we ship in the puppet-agent package, so changing that
around will invalidate your test results.

>>>> Hi Peter,
>>>>
>>>> is the module compatible to the PDK? That is, have you created the
>>>> module with the PDK, and/or ran `pdk convert`/`pdk update` successfully on
>>>> it?
>>>>
>>>> If no, please do so before trying to run any other PDK commands in a
>>>> module.
>>>>
>>>> If yes, please capture the full output of the command you're running
>>>> after adding `--debug`, and - for this specific case - the Gemfile. With
>>>> that information we'll have a better chance of figuring out what's going on
>>>> there.

>>>>> When I run "pdk test unit" I get the following error:
>>>>> pdk (INFO): Using Ruby 2.5.1
>>>>> pdk (INFO): Using Puppet 6.0.2
>>>>> pdk (FATAL):
>>>>> /opt/puppetlabs/pdk/private/ruby/2.5.1/lib/ruby/site_ruby/2.5.0/rubygems.rb:289:in
>>>>> `find_spec_for_exe': can't find gem bundler (>= 0.a) with executable 
>>>>> bundle
>>>>> (Gem::GemNotFoundException)
>>>>> from
>>>>> /opt/puppetlabs/pdk/private/ruby/2.5.1/lib/ruby/site_ruby/2.5.0/rubygems.rb:308:in
>>>>> `activate_bin_path'
>>>>> from /opt/puppetlabs/pdk/private/ruby/2.5.1/bin/bundle:23:in `<main>'
>>>>>
>>>>> pdk (FATAL): Unable to resolve Gemfile dependencies.
>>>>>
>>>>> I did a "gem list" and bundler is installed. What is the magic foo
>>>>> that I can do to make this work?
